What Is Resveratrol and Why It Matters
The compound known as natural polyphenol resveratrol is produced by grape skins as a defense against environmental stress such as fungal infection and UV exposure. Scientists first isolated resveratrol in wine in 1992 during research into the "French paradox," a phenomenon linking moderate wine consumption with lower cardiovascular disease rates despite high-fat diets. Studies published in journals like Nature (2006) suggest resveratrol may influence inflammation pathways, though the concentrations found in wine are relatively small compared to supplemental doses.
Key Factors That Influence Resveratrol Levels
The amount of bioactive compounds in wine varies widely depending on environmental and human-controlled variables. Climate, grape variety, and fermentation practices all play critical roles in determining final levels.
- Grape variety: Pinot Noir and Tannat tend to produce higher resveratrol concentrations due to thicker skins.
- Climate conditions: Cooler regions promote fungal stress, increasing resveratrol synthesis.
- Fermentation time: Longer skin contact allows more extraction of polyphenols.
- Winemaking techniques: Organic or minimal-intervention wines may retain higher levels.
- Storage and aging: Exposure to oxygen and light can degrade resveratrol over time.
Comparative Resveratrol Levels by Wine Type
Recent lab data compiled from European and U.S. vineyards between 2020 and 2024 reveal notable variation across red wine varieties. The following table illustrates typical ranges observed in controlled studies.
| Wine Type | Region | Average Resveratrol (mg/L) | Typical Range (mg/L) |
|---|---|---|---|
| Pinot Noir | Burgundy, France | 5.2 | 2.0 - 7.0 |
| Cabernet Sauvignon | Napa Valley, USA | 3.8 | 1.5 - 5.5 |
| Merlot | Bordeaux, France | 2.6 | 0.8 - 4.0 |
| Shiraz (Syrah) | Australia | 2.1 | 0.5 - 3.5 |
| Tannat | Uruguay | 6.5 | 3.0 - 8.5 |
The Surprising Twist in Recent Findings
A 2024 meta-analysis by the European Institute of Viticulture revealed a surprising insight about wine production methods: wines produced with extended maceration (more than 21 days of skin contact) showed up to 45% higher resveratrol levels regardless of grape type. This challenges the long-standing assumption that grape variety alone determines antioxidant content.
"Our findings suggest that cellar decisions may influence resveratrol levels more than terroir in some cases," said Dr. Elise Moreau, lead researcher, in a March 2024 press briefing.
Step-by-Step: How Resveratrol Gets Into Wine
The journey of polyphenol extraction process explains why red wines contain more resveratrol than white wines, which are fermented without skins.
- Grapes develop resveratrol in skins as a defense mechanism.
- During crushing, skins release initial polyphenols into juice.
- Fermentation with skins (maceration) extracts more resveratrol.
- Alcohol formation enhances solubility of polyphenols.
- Aging stabilizes or slightly reduces final concentrations.
Regional Differences in Resveratrol Content
Geography plays a crucial role in shaping grape stress conditions, which directly influence resveratrol production. Cooler climates with higher humidity often encourage fungal challenges, triggering higher antioxidant synthesis in grapes.
- Burgundy, France: Known for high-resveratrol Pinot Noir due to cooler weather.
- Oregon, USA: Similar climate yields comparable levels to Burgundy.
- Spain (Rioja): Moderate levels due to warmer, drier conditions.
- Australia: Generally lower levels due to heat reducing fungal stress.
- Uruguay: High levels in Tannat due to unique climate stress factors.
How Much Resveratrol Is Actually Beneficial?
While red wine is often associated with health benefits, the effective resveratrol dosage seen in clinical trials typically exceeds what can be consumed through wine alone. A standard glass (150 ml) of high-resveratrol wine contains approximately 0.75 mg to 1.0 mg of resveratrol, whereas many studies use doses of 100 mg or more.
This gap highlights that while wine contributes small amounts of beneficial compounds, it should not be viewed as a primary health supplement. Moderate consumption remains key, as emphasized by the World Health Organization in its 2023 alcohol guidelines.

Which red wine has the highest resveratrol?
Among commonly available options, Pinot Noir and Tannat wines typically contain the highest resveratrol levels, often exceeding 5 mg/L under optimal growing and fermentation conditions.
Does older wine have more resveratrol?
No, aging generally reduces resveratrol content slightly due to oxidation, meaning younger wines often retain higher levels of this compound.
Is resveratrol higher in organic wines?
Some studies suggest organic wines may contain higher resveratrol levels due to increased plant stress responses, but results vary and are not universally consistent.
Why do red wines have more resveratrol than white wines?
Red wines ferment with grape skins, where resveratrol is concentrated, while white wines are typically fermented without skin contact, resulting in much lower levels.
Can you get enough resveratrol from wine alone?
No, the amount of resveratrol in wine is relatively low compared to doses used in scientific studies, making it impractical to rely on wine as a primary source.
